"Nutritionist and Foodtrainers founder Lauren Slayton will help you avoid those ever-present dieting booby traps--work, family, socializing, holidays, and more--and the challenges they present. Slayton shares the secret component for weight loss--planning--because anticipating the obstacles between you and thin is as vital as what you eat. And, best of all, she does the strategizing for you. Learn how to tip the scales in your favor with fresh and effetive advice, including: - The 10 Steps to Svelte: your do-not-pass-go eating essentials - Snacking Solutions: ditch your "witching hour," whether it's 4 p.m. or after dinner - Pre-Beach Procedures: drastic measures to employ before vacations or reunions - Techniques for navigating food pushers, bossy bosses, first dates, or birthday meals The Little Book of Thin provides the know-how and the what-to-do-when-things-go-south to help you live thintastically ever after"-- Continue Reading...
